Abstract
The dynamics of electrons in a multiwave Cherenkov oscillator are analyzed, based on the results from numerical modeling. It is shown that a flux of charged particles moving contrary to the initial beam is formed at the moment of generating a radiation pulse in an oscillator. The basic parameters of this backward beam are given.
